About This Item
Boston: Little, Brown,and Company, 1897. Book. Very Good. Cloth. First Edition.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. First American Edition....Green cloth with gilt on spine and gilted image of Nero on the cover...Interior is unmarked, clean, and firm...black end papers...a little age yellowing to pages...Exterior has some crimping to spine ends and a 1/4" tear at top of spine...some rubbing to the tips ... page top edges are somewhat dust darkened...
